H388 HND is a 1991 Fiat Fiorino in White with a 1,697c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 4 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 50%.
Across all 1991 Fiat Fiorino models, the average MOT pass rate is 58.5% with a typical mileage of 60,950 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.
The most common reason a Fiat Fiorino f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 4,179 recorded failures. If you're considering buying H388 HND,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Fiat Fiorino typically stays on UK roads for around 32 years. At 35 years old, this Fiat Fiorino is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
